Output d4b3568cfcdaf16e9512223c2f4f0280760191adeb61c9c9fab93a8ca9d8cc88:1

value
9134234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fe038474ce61f0009dde38a90e83b30289147fb OP_EQUAL
address
3GGMy7TsDbMESXmoRu5sNhuRtJTd9kp7qw
transaction
d4b3568cfcdaf16e9512223c2f4f0280760191adeb61c9c9fab93a8ca9d8cc88
confirmations
167230
spent
true